Roxbury Community College (RCC) is a public community college in the Roxbury neighborhood of Boston, Massachusetts. RCC offers associate degrees in arts,[1] and sciences,[2] as well as certificates.[3] RCC has transfer agreements with Curry College, Northeastern University, Emerson College, Lesley University, and other four-year schools. RCC credits transfer to all public colleges and universities in Massachusetts through the MassTransfer Program.[4]

RCC's students are primarily Boston residents who identify as people of color: 80% of students identify as Black, Hispanic or two or more races, over 50% reside in Boston, and 83% receive Pell Grants.[5]
